To remove the steering wheel, you would need to pop off the honda emblem in the center of it. Just use a flathead screwdriver or whatever.

To remove the entire horn assembly, there are screws on the back of the steering wheel that you have to remove.

Anyways, find the horn wires at the steering wheel, and chase them down to wherever the problem is occuring. You'll probably just need to replace some of the wires. If you got to a junk yard, you can probably get the whole wiring harness for less than $20.
